Green Fleets: The Future is Now Presentations
Take a look at the presentations from "Green Fleets: the Future is Now," a conference on natural gas vehicles held in Fort Worth June 17.

Green Fleets – The Future is Now was hosted by Barnett Shale Energy Education Council and TCU Energy Institute and co-hosted by the City of Fort Worth, Fort Worth Chamber of Commerce and North Central Texas Council of Governments.
The conference was sponsored by Atmos Energy, Chesapeake Energy, Devon Energy, Dale Resources, Quicksilver Resources, EnCana Oil & Gas (USA) Inc., XTO Energy and Zeit Energy.
